Instantiating a DataLakeLeaseClient
DataLakeLeaseClient dataLakeLeaseClient = new DataLakeLeaseClientBuilder() .fileClient(fileClient) .buildClient();
DataLakeLeaseClient dataLakeLeaseClient = new DataLakeLeaseClientBuilder() .directoryClient(directoryClient) .buildClient();
DataLakeLeaseClient dataLakeLeaseClient = new DataLakeLeaseClientBuilder() .fileSystemClient(dataLakeFileSystemClient) .buildClient();

public com.azure.core.http.rest.Response<Integer> breakLeaseWithResponse(Integer breakPeriodInSeconds, com.azure.core.http.RequestConditions modifiedRequestConditions, Duration timeout, com.azure.core.util.Context context)
If null
is passed for breakPeriodInSeconds
a fixed duration lease will break after the
remaining lease period elapses and an infinite lease will break immediately.
Code Samples
Integer retainLeaseInSeconds = 5; RequestConditions modifiedRequestConditions = new RequestConditions() .setIfUnmodifiedSince(OffsetDateTime.now().minusDays(3)); System.out.printf("The broken lease has %d seconds remaining on the lease", client .breakLeaseWithResponse(retainLeaseInSeconds, modifiedRequestConditions, timeout, new Context(key, value)) .getValue());
breakPeriodInSeconds
- An optional duration, between 0 and 60 seconds, that the lease should continue before
it is broken. If the break period is longer than the time remaining on the lease the remaining time on the lease
is used. A new lease will not be available before the break period has expired, but the lease may be held for
longer than the break period.modifiedRequestConditions
